A leading global quantum technology company is seeking an Electronics Design Engineer in Oxfordshire to design and develop mixed-signal electronic systems. The role involves working on exciting new projects and requires strong knowledge of analogue and digital circuit design, as well as PCB design experience.

Benefits include:

  • Competitive salary of £60,000 per annum
  • Unlimited Paid Time Off
  • 10% non-contributory pension scheme
  • Hybrid working options
